Ingredients
  • 600 g lean beef mince
  • 1 & 1/4 tbsp sesame seed oil
  • 2 medium carrots
  • 4 spring onions
  • 1 cup tinned water chestnuts drained
  • 1 & 1/2 garlic cloves diced
  • 2 tsp freshly grated ginger
  • 2 tbsp salt-reduced soy sauce
  • 2 tbsp oyster sauce
  • 2 tbsp kecap manis (sweet soy sauce)
  • 1 & 1/2 tbsp toasted sesame seeds
  • 10 leaves iceberg lettuce
  • 100 g rice vermicelli noodles

Instructions
  1. Dice the garlic, grate or finely dice the ginger, fate the carrot, finely slice the spring onion and drained water chestnuts. Prepare the vermicelli noodles according to packet instructions then chop.
  2. Heat sesame oil in work over high heat, then add mince. Use a wooden spoon to break apart chunks of mince.
  3. Once mince is browned, add garlic, ginger, carrot, spring onion, water chestnuts and stir fry for a few minutes.
  4. Add soy sauce, oyster sauce and kecap manis and stir fry for another 2-3 minutes.
  5. Serve in lettuce cups and sprinkle with toasted sesame seeds.
Recipe Notes

390 calories per serve
